Dawn Benson-Hance, MS, LPCC, LSW, has extensive experience in mental health services, serving as an Outpatient Therapist at Central Minnesota Mental Health Center since November 2010. Dawn provides individual counseling and psychoeducation to adults, employing various therapeutic approaches including Motivational Interviewing, Cognitive Behavioral Therapy, and Dialectical Behavioral Therapy. Previous roles include Mental Health Practitioner and involvement in crisis management, where Dawn supported clients in crisis situations, developed safety plans, and facilitated rehabilitative services. Dawn also worked at Cook Counseling LLC as a Mental Health Therapist since March 2013, and has held multiple positions in mental health and patient care since 1997. Educational qualifications include a Master's degree in Mental Health Counseling from Walden University and a Bachelor's degree in Human Services from St. Cloud State University.

CMMHC’s highly qualified and diversified staff have been providing mental health and chemical dependency services to residents of Benton, Sherburne, Stearns and Wright counties for over 60 years. CMMHC is governed by a Board of Directors with representatives from each of the four counties.
